Law360, New York ( March 20, 2012, 1:29 PM EDT) -- Adding yet another ripple to the impact of the United States Supreme Court's decision in Stern v. Marshall, 564 U.S. ___, 131 S. Ct. 2594 (2011), the United States Court of Appeals for the Fifth Circuit has addressed an oft-overlooked wrinkle: whether Stern precludes magistrate judges from issuing final judgments in cases involving state law counterclaims. Technical Automation Services Corp. v. Liberty Surplus Ins. Corp., --- F.3d ---, No. 10-20640 (5th Cir. March 5, 2012)....
